By the way, if I remember correctly, the monkey-watch
thing was discussed in one of Edward Winter's books.
Again, if I remember correctly, the comment was in
a letter addressed TO Steinitz that appeared in the
chess magazine that Steinitz edited. Yes, I am aware
that there are books attributing the comment to
Steinitz himself, but, as far as I know, nobody has
produced a primary source for the claim that Steinitz
himself ever made such a comment.
